Joan Wayne was a Washington D.C. stenographer who grew tired of watching corrupt politicians and decided to help the FBI by putting on a costume and fighting the crooked politicians as Miss Victory. She is considered the first patriotic heroine. This is a compilation of all of her appearances in print.
